THC is the primary cannabinoid responsible for the psychoactive effects associated with cannabis. The amount of THC in a product can vary widely based on the method of consumption and the strain at the source of that product. The high that is produced is often enhanced by the “entourage effect” which is a combination of multiple cannabinoids in conjunction with various terpenes and individual body chemistry.

CBD is the second most prevalent cannabinoid and is primarily produced by hemp plants and at lower amounts in cannabis. CBD has soared in popularity due to its non-psychoactive effects.

Terpenes are aromatic compounds found in cannabis that contribute to each strain's unique flavor and aroma. Total terpenes represents the combined concentration of all terpene compounds detected in the product, which may influence the overall experience through the entourage effect.

A cross of two iconic trending strains, Durban Gelato rolls up in a cloud of sweet gasoline and lowers the window to a dewy mountain morning. Initially musky and sweet, the strain opens up to light citrus and lemon rind, cooling cedar, creamy sandalwood, and fresh and earthy forest floor. Sweet gas is the constant, enveloping the experience from beginning to end.

Elude was created to capitalize on the pending launch of Utah’s medical cannabis program, which is expected to go live in March 2020. We have obtained a preferred agreement to acquire raw biomass from one of the eight licensed cultivators in the state, and therefore have access to 1/8th of the total grow in Utah. We intend to process raw cannabis and manufacture a variety of medical cannabis products for distribution to the 14 licensed dispensaries throughout the state.
